If you're a fan of steamed pork buns but not so much the tedious aspect of folding the dough around the filling, this simple little device is for you. It does not come with comprehensive instructions and definitely no recipe book, so don't expect much more than just the device. But armed with a rolling pin and a portioner to create a nice dollop of filling, you can be generating trays of bao in no time.As others have noted, the crimp on the top may need a little help. Use a wet finger to moisten around the edges of the dough before putting it into the crimper and then just pinch it shut. Easy enough and you'll have picture perfect bao.

I got this to make bao with my kids and family over the holidays. We just tried it and although it helped some with putting the boa together, it doesn't close enough to seal the boa so we ended up using our hands to close up each one. The instructions don't provide any info on how thick the dough should be or the diameter so there was a lot of trail and error. That being said, we still had fun!
